What Is a Verified Cash App Account?
A verified Cash App account is one that has gone through a series of verification steps that allow the user to access higher sending and receiving limits, connect bank accounts, buy and sell Bitcoin, and even use the platform for business transactions. Verification typically involves providing a full name, date of birth, and the last four digits of the user's Social Security number.
When a user has a verified account, it not only means they can access all the features of Cash App, but it also indicates that the account is seen as trustworthy by the platform. Risks of Buying Verified Cash App Accounts
Despite the potential benefits, there are significant risks involved in choosing to buy verified Cash App accounts:
1. Violation of Terms of Service
Buying or selling accounts typically violates Cash App’s terms of service. If discovered, the platform may shut down the account, confiscate any funds within it, and permanently ban the user.
2. Scams and Fraud
There are countless scammers who target individuals looking to purchase verified accounts. Buyers may receive accounts that don't work or may be locked out after purchase. In some cases, they may pay and receive nothing at all.
3. Legal Consequences
Using someone else's identity or account may not only breach platform rules but could also be illegal depending on your jurisdiction. Fraudulent identity use can lead to fines or criminal charges.
4. Security Risks
When you buy a verified Cash App account, you're often buying it from someone who originally created and verified it. That person may still have access to the linked email or phone number and could reclaim the account at any time.
